The most recent time we had a genuinely world class side it was based around Cook, Strauss, and Trott scoring big at the top of the order to let Bell and Pietersen and Prior go berserk on day 2. Scoreboard pressure (and a top quality attack) then does the rest.
The point is you have to work hard to get into the position where the middle order can play their shots. You can't just let them rock up and expect the ball to go to all parts. It just doesn't work like that in Test cricket. We really need to go back to basics.